Steven Miller Obituary

We are sad to announce that on February 20, 2024 we had to say goodbye to Steven Miller (Waterville, Maine), born in Baltimore, Maryland. You can send your sympathy in the guestbook provided and share it with the family.

He was predeceased by : his father Donald George Miller of Madeira Beach, FL; his stepfather Ronald L. Moore Sr.; and also Helen Moore. He is survived by : his wife Sharon Lee; and his siblings, Donald George Miller (Kim), Craig Edward Miller (Brenda), Cindy Rex (Ron Prietz Sr.) and Roland L. Moore, Jr. (Kay). He is also survived by numerous nieces and nephews.

He remained active in the local chess scene for many years including frequent participation in the Waterville club's virtual meetings during Covid.
